Implementing the Painting Process



Begin by choosing the appropriate paint shade and surface for the space you're painting. Consider the state of mind you intend to create and just how natural light influences the shade throughout the day. When you have your paint, gather high-quality brushes, rollers, painter's tape, and ground cloth. Prior to beginning, make sure the walls are tidy and dry.

Begin by cutting in the sides of the wall surfaces and around trim with a brush. Then, make use of a roller to cover larger locations, operating in tiny areas. Keep in mind to preserve a wet side to prevent visible lap marks. Apply a second layer for a specialist finish, if required.

When painting doors and trim, use a smaller brush for precision. Job carefully, using thin, also layers. Eliminate the painter's tape while the paint is still a little damp to prevent peeling.

Allow the paint to completely dry totally before moving furnishings back right into location. Take your time and take notice of detail for a perfect coating that will transform the appearance of your area.
